Requirements
-
At least 8 to 10 years experience as an application developer
-
Substancial JSF experience is required
-
Development experience of very large and sophisticated management systems
-
Experience with Java/J2EE, JSP, Struts, SQL, Data Access Objects, JDBC, EJB, Message Driven Beans, Container Managed Transactions, J2EE design patterns (Command, Factory, Model View Controller, Business Delegate, Session Facade, DAO), J2EE application server for development are required
-
Experience with UML Design , Eclipse, JSF, Prime Faces is required.
-
Experience with DB2, Rational Rose, Clear Case, ClearQuest, Doors, Build/Integration (Maven, Unix), JSF, Prime Faces, Weblogic are also desired
-
Experience leading a small team is required.
-
Excellent client-facing experience/skills
